Answer: Choice C) 10.5

The distance from A to C is 7 units (count out the spaces between the two points, or subtract y coordinates 4-(-3) = 4+3 = 7)

Let AC = 7 be the base of the triangle. You might want to rotate the image so that AC is laying horizontally rather than being vertical.

Now move to point P. Walk 3 spaces to the right until you land on segment AC. This shows that the height of the triangle is 3 when the base is AC = 7.

base = 7, height = 3

area of triangle = (1/2)*base*height

area of triangle = 0.5*7*3

area of triangle = 10.5 square units

TRI has vertices T(-3, 4), R(3, 4), and I(0,0). Is TRI scalene, isosceles, or equilateral?
KatRina [158]

Answer:

Isosceles

Step-by-step explanation:

Graph your triangle!

Then, do the distance formula. So from T to I is 5 units, R to I is 5 units, and T to R is 6 units. As two side lengths are congruent, the triangle is isosceles.
